 "The Mantle of the Presidency"
December 5, 2001

The mantle of the Presidency has been weighted with the horror that was 9-11. How has George W. Bush shouldered that extra weight? In times of uncertainty it is critical that the President be seen as caring and capable. In a poll of 1200 Americans, Strategic Vision found that the President has done an outstanding job showing that he cares (89% - "Describes President George W. Bush") and is giving people confidence (82%). Caring and confidence has helped create an 80% overall approval rating with 77% agreeing he is heading the right direction. Most Americans feel George W. Bush is carrying the extra burden well.

The survey was part of an-going cross section of Americans initiated in 1979. To date over 15,000 responses have been gathered to core value questions. The survey measures the emotional climate and core values of Americans for government and business. Strategic Vision, Inc. is a California Corporation, founded by Dr. Darrel Edwards, J. Susan Johnson, and Sharon Shedroff -- all psychologists.

Dr. Edwards is the founder of ValueCentered Psychology. ValueCentered Psychology defines the relationship between our personal values like security, trust, freedom or esteem and those things and behaviors that are the sites for satisfying our needs, like family, country or justice. "These links define our priorities and determine our thoughts, feelings, and behaviors," reports Dr. Edwards. We all want security. Where do we look? That is the key issue in times of crisis.

The current portion of the survey was initiated by Dr. Edwards and conducted by phone between September 25th and November 2nd.
